Simulation Decomposition (SimDec) is a groundbreaking method that makes global sensitivity analysis visual, interpretable, and scalable — no matter what field you work in. This book brings together 13 real-world applications and wraps the entire SimDec ecosystem into one open package for analysts, engineers, policymakers, and students.
